ABOUT Staci A. Williamson
Staci is an experienced civil defense litigator who concentrates her practice on product liability litigation, including matters involving fires and explosions, product labeling and warnings, and other issues arising under the Consumer Product Safety Act. She currently serves as national counsel for a prominent consumer manufacturer. She also handles complex insurance coverage, professional liability, construction, premises liability, commercial transportation, and general negligence matters. Staci defends owners, construction managers, general contractors, subcontractors, and design professionals in construction litigation involving personal injury, property damage, and construction defects. Staci represents clients in state and federal courts throughout the United States in a variety of complex cases and regularly achieves summary judgment, including successfully defending one judgment on appeal to the Seventh Circuit Court of Appeals.
Staci provides clients with a rapid response to loss and works with investigators and qualified experts following catastrophic events. Staci has proved invaluable in reducing exposure and obtaining early claim resolution when warranted. Staci has successfully tried cases to verdict and has conducted multiple arbitrations in her career. She has achieved success in the courtroom, and positive resolutions of cases through mediation, arbitration, settlement negotiations and dispositive motion practice.
Experience Highlights
Product Liability
•Achieved a motion for summary judgment in the defense of a design engineer against the owner and subrogating property insurance carriers in an $87 million casino complex fire based upon the enforcement of waiver of subrogation provisions in the project construction contracts
•Achieved a summary judgment victory in favor of a gas valve component manufacturer in a personal injury case involving an explosion at a youth festival that resulted in severe burns to four minors by convincing a Pennsylvania court to apply Texas law
•Successfully defended a nationwide consumer class action over a recalled children’s toy, a Seventh Circuit decision which set favorable precedent for cases involving defective products
•Achieved a summary judgment win and Daubert exclusion of plaintiffs’ experts in a $2 million-plus Arkansas consolidated property loss/fire case involving the destruction of a theater and other businesses in a downtown historic district
